🗣️expatiate

verb
/ɪkˈspeɪʃiˌeɪt/

Meaning

to speak or write at length or in detail

Example Sentences

The professor expatiated on the importance of critical thinking.

Synonyms

elaborate, expand, dwell, enlarge, detail

Antonyms

summarize, condense

Collocations

expatiate on, expatiate at length, expatiate freely
